In the Czars Study, Fredensborg, the Princess of Wales with the Emperor and Empress of Russia (b / w photo)
1627432 In the Czars Study, Fredensborg, the Princess of Wales with the Emperor and Empress of Russia (b/w photo) by English Photographer, (19th century); Private Collection; (add.info.: In the Czars Study, Fredensborg, the Princess of Wales with the Emperor and Empress of Russia. Illustration for The Illustrated London News, 23 September 1893.
English Photographer (19th Century)); Look and Learn / Illustrated Papers Collection
